Ice presents a major problem for wind turbine blades in cold climates, but there is great potential for wind energy in those environments due to the favourable conditions. Available wind power in cold climates is approximately 10% higher than other areas due to the increased air density at lower. . After experiencing significant wind-farm downtime due to ice buildup on turbine blades, the operators of the 150-turbine Lac Alfred wind farm, near Amqui, Quebec, sought new ideas for retrofitting the blades with an anti-icing technology. Once winter sets in and colder temperatures take hold, the energy produced by wind turbines can be seriously disrupted by ice forming on the blades. A light icing event can reduce energy production by 15-30%.
